All government schools in Kilinochchi have been closed for a week after a COVId-19 positive case was detected in the district, District Secretary Mrs R. Ketheeswaran said.
She said the decision was taken as a precautionary measure to prevent further spread of the virus. The contact tracing process with regard to the recent COVID-19 positive case is currently underway.
It was also decided that those who enter into Kilinochchi district from other districts will have to undergo 14 day mandatory self quarantine.
An elderly person working in a fuel station in Bharathipuram, Kilinochchi tested positive for COVID-19 on Saturday. (NL)
